Philadelphia
PA is one of the most historic and culturally rich cities in the United States. Known as the City of Brotherly Love, Philadelphia was a crucial hub during the American Revolution and served as the nation's capital before Washington D.C. Landmarks like the Liberty Bell, Independence Hall, and the Betsy Ross House make Philadelphia PA a top destination for history enthusiasts. PA is a cultural powerhouse. The Philadelphia Museum of Art, with the famous "Rocky Steps," is a major draw. The Barnes Foundation showcases Impressionist and Post-Impressionist masterpieces. Theater lovers flock to the Kimmel Center, Walnut Street Theatre, and various FringeArts performances. Music thrives in venues like The Fillmore and World Cafe Live, and sports fans support the Eagles, Phillies, Flyers, and 76ers with passion and pride.Food
in Philadelphia PA is about more than just cheesesteaks. The Reading Terminal Market offers a delicious cross-section of global and local flavors. Soft pretzels, scrapple, hoagies, and roast pork sandwiches are all Philly staples. Restaurants range from fine dining to fast casual, with celebrity chefs and hidden gems alike contributing to the culinary landscape. Food trucks, farmers' markets, and neighborhood festivals round out a city that loves to eat.Philadelphia
